An Amazon fulfillment center is a warehouse where incoming orders are received, stored, packed, and shipped out to customers. Sellers who use Fulfillment By Amazon (FBA) store their inventory at Amazon’s fulfillment centers. When a seller enrolls in the FBA program, they send their products to these warehouses, where Amazon manages the rest of the fulfillment processes, including storing, packing, and shipping. Amazon fulfillment centers receive, pack, ship, provide customer service, and handle returns on behalf of FBA sellers. This allows businesses to use Amazon to store, pick, pack, and ship customer orders, which can help them save money on fulfillment costs, simplify logistics, and focus on growing their business.
